Here is how I execute my marketing now, if you want a simple business follow these steps.

Start At the End
Know your goal and desired outcome before you start, this makes plotting your marketing journey much easier

Create Your Messages
What does your ideal customer need to know before they can buy with confidence? Create a series of “messages” to educate them on your offer and its possible outcomes.

Answer All Your Audiences Questions
Your audience will have lots of questions that need answering, make a list of these possible questions then answer them in your content, a lead magnet and an email sequence.

Automate as Much as Possible
Automations are the key to executing this plan, ideally, you should post short-form content in the form of Tweets or short posts that are based on the “Messages” you wrote earlier. Do this daily!. Then the lead magnet delivery and email sequence should be automated.

Build as You Go (BAYG)
Create and launch as soon as possible, it doesn’t need to be perfect. Then your job is to study the data to see what’s working and adjust and tweak as you go.
